Dr. Rahul Chandola
Dr. Rahul Chandola is a distinguished cardiac surgeon with an illustrious career and extensive training. He completed his MBBS and MS at IMS, BHU, followed by an M.Ch. in Cardiothoracic and Vascular Surgery at GSVM Medical College, Kanpur. Dr. Chandola further advanced his expertise with a Cardiac Surgical Fellowship at Charite, Humboldt University, Germany (2005-06).
He has held significant fellowships, including as a Clinical Fellow in Cardiovascular Surgery, Heart Transplantation, and Ventricular Assist Devices at Toronto General Hospital, Canada (2009-11), an Advanced Cardiovascular Fellow at Sunnybrook Hospital, Toronto, Canada (2011-13), and an Advanced Fellowship in Lung Transplantation and Ventricular Assist Devices at the University of Alberta, Canada (2013-14).
